Brake fluid flush
A brake fluid flush quickly and effectively removes oxidized and corrosive brake fluid and replaces it with new fluid.
During a brake fluid change, the entire brake system is inspected for leaks, corrosion of the master cylinder, worn pneumatic parts, build-up of harmful deposits, broken or rusted chips, worn brake discs and pads and air in the brake lines.
Characteristics:
Prevents corrosion in the master brake cylinder
Removes deposits from the braking system
Removes air from the brake lines
Replaces old brake fluid with BG Heavy Duty DOT 3 or DOT 4 brake fluid
Advantages:
More responsive brakes
Increased vehicle safety
Smoother braking
Less braking noise
